What are the qualities of a successful resume?
A great resume must be organized, concise, and easy to read. Here are some tips for creating an effective resume:
1. Create it specifically for the Job
If you’re applying for a job, make sure you make your resume specific to the specific job the job you’re applying. This involves reading the job description thoroughly and highlighting your relevant skills as well as experience.
2. Make use of Action Words
Use action words such as "managed, " "delivered, " or "achieved" to describe your accomplishments in previous jobs.
3. Highlight Your Successes
Employers are looking to know the impact you’ve had in the past, so make sure you include your best achievements on the resume.
4. Keep it Simple
Your resume shouldn’t be more than two pages long Keep it brief by only putting in relevant information.
5. Use Bullet Points
Bullet points allow employers to scan your resume faster.

Common Questions & Answers
What makes a good resume be memorable to employers?
A great resume should demonstrate the candidate’s relevant capabilities and work experience. It should be well-formatted, easy to read and adapted according to job descriptions. It should also mention any notable accomplishments or qualifications.
Should I include all my previous experiences on my resume?
There’s no need to list every job you’ve ever had. Instead, focus on highlighting the work experience that’s most relevant to the position you’re currently applying for. If you’re missing any details in your professional history prepare to address your experiences succinctly in your cover letter or in an interview.
How long should my resume be?
Your resume should typically be less than one page, specifically if you’re just starting out at the beginning of your profession. If you have more background (10 years), it may be suitable to include two pages. Be sure to only include the most important details.
Do I have to be careful using a generic resume template?
Although it’s tempting to make a pre-made template from Microsoft Word or some other source, it’s better to create a custom document that is tailored specifically to the position that you’re applying to. This will help show dedication and care for specifics.
Do I need to include reference on my resume?
There is no need for references to be often included in resumes anymore. A separate reference form can be prepared and made available upon request by a prospective employer during the hiring process.
